Variant summary
Our verdict is Benign. The variant received -9 ACMG points: 0P and 9B. BP4_StrongBP6BS1
The NM_001481.3(DRC4):c.841G>C(p.Asp281His) variant causes a missense change involving the alteration of a con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.000427 in 1,614,028 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 2 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Conflicting classifications of pathogenicity (no stars).
